Songs of the Americas
coloratura soprano and classical guitar
Contained within the borders of North, Central and South America
is a deep tradition of storytelling through song. These songs tell of love and life
through intimate, poignant and sometimes humorous tales,
and have the power to bring us close to that which we hold most dear:
the warmth of a mother singing to her child,
“...sleep my little one...”
a better path to follow;
“’Tis a gift to be simple, ’tis a gift to be free…”
or simply the beauty and wild exoticism of nature:
“I’m the girl in the woods, a girl of strange moods – spirits possess me…”
These songs let us touch our past and connect us to our future.
The Chvatal/Kritzer Duo takes us on a journey headed south,
exploring the vivid colors of the musical traditions that ring throughout
these Continents. The result is a haunting blend of classically arranged folk music
from Puerto Rico to Brazil, from the Civil War era Appalachian Mountains to
21st century California. The evening highlights rarely heard and
world-premiere performances of works
by living composers of the Americas.
Songs of the Americas
coloratura soprano and classical guitar
music
Traditional North American Folk Songs (arranged by Kent Sidon and Aaron Copland)
Melodies from Puerto Rico (by Ernesto Cordero)
A Haitian Voodoo Suite (by Frantz Casseus)
California Aire
(Songs by Composers Dusan Bogdanovic, Morten Lauridsen and Lou Harrison)
Brazilian works by Heitor Villa-Lobos (including the Bachianas Brasileiras)
Afro-Cuban lullabies
Popular Folk Songs from Ecuador
